Okben Ulubay (born May 25, 1996) is a Turkish professional basketball player for FMP of the Basketball League of Serbia and the ABA League. He mainly plays the small forward position, but he also has the ability to play as a shooting guard.

Early career

Ulubay started playing basketball with the youth academies of the Turkish club, Efes Istanbul when he was five. He continued to play for the junior and youth teams of Efes while growing up.

Professional career

In 2012, Ulubay signed a seven-year contract with the senior men's club of Efes Istanbul. In 2013, he played in his first BSL game with Efes. He also played with the Turkish 2nd Division team Pertevniyal, which was at the time the farm team of Efes, via a dual license.

On July 4, 2019, Ulubay signed a two-year contract with Serbian team FMP.[1]
